Jakande Advocates For Cleaner Environment In Ilupeju.

Hon. Seyi Jakande, Executive Chairman of Odi-Olowo/Ojuwoye Local Council Development Area, has taken a proactive step towards addressing environmental concerns in Ilupeju.

Accompanied by his Vice Chairman,his team of councillors, and the Chief of Staff, Jakande led a comprehensive walkthrough of Ilupeju road, engaging with local building contractors and roadside mechanics to discuss pressing issues affecting the area

Jakande raised alarms over the alarming accumulation of refuse, which poses health risks to residents and contributes to environmental degradation, emphasizing that these issues not only pose health risks to residents but also contribute to the degradation of the environment.

Investigator news reports that the presence of abandoned vehicles was another major concern highlighted by Jakande.

He stressed that ensuring a clean and safe environment is a collective responsibility, requiring residents to work together to tackle environmental challenges.

The areas visited includes Ibadan Street,Muftau Street,Ajegunle Street,Owodunni Street,Shobayo Street,Oladiti Street,Ajagba Street and Olajubu Street.

“This is our community, and it is our collective responsibility to ensure it remains clean and safe for everyone,”

“We must work together to tackle these challenges and promote a healthier environment for all.”Jakande

Investigator news gathered that Jakande’s initiative reflects his administration’s commitment to improving the quality of life for residents through sustainable environmental practices as the chairman plans to engage further with stakeholders to develop actionable solutions to the issues identified during the walkthrough.
